SOCIETY OF EXPLORATION GEOPHYSICISTS
SOCIETY OF EXPLORATION GEOPHYSICISTS
Houston, Texas
25-49 employees
Embracing a mission of connecting the world of applied geophysics, the Society of Exploration Geophysicists (SEG) is a not-for-profit organization supporting more members worldwide. Inspiring the geophysicists of today and tomorrow, SEG's long-standing tradition of excellence in education, professional development, new business generation, and engagement cultivates a unique community platform that encourages collaboration and thought leadership for the advancement of geophysical science around the world. Founded in 1930, headquartered in Houston, TX and with regional offices in Tulsa, OK, Dubai, UAE and Beijing, China, SEG is a global society dedicated to enhancing the present and future of applied geophysics.

CHRISTIAN COMMUNITY SERVICE CENTER
CHRISTIAN COMMUNITY SERVICE CENTER
Houston, Texas
25-49 employees
The Christian Community Service Center (CCSC) is a coalition of 39 Houston area churches whose collective mission is to serve the poor, hungry, disabled, and otherwise needy while respecting their religious, ethnic or cultural differences. CCSC was created out of faith and founded in the belief that we are called to help all of God’s children heart to heart and hand in hand.
